Those Who Should Not Receive the TDAP Vaccine

There are some persons who should not receive the TDAP vaccine despite the extremely low chance of a severe adverse reaction, they include:

  • people who have previously experienced a life-threatening allergic reaction to any tetanus, diphtheria, or pertussis vaccine
  • people who have experienced a coma or seizures within seven days of receiving a dose of DTP or DTAP as a child or a dose of TDAP in the past
  • anyone who is younger than seven years old

If you experience seizures or another disease that affects the nervous system, discuss it with your doctor.

Additionally, inform your physician if you have ever had Guillain-Barré syndrome [4] or if you have ever endured excruciating pain or swelling following any prior vaccination.
